Transaction 583a174fcfd067a876f04e9b6d1501a25eaaadde59127f46734d0c80919cc6f0
1 Input
1 Output
-
583a174fcfd067a876f04e9b6d1501a25eaaadde59127f46734d0c80919cc6f0:0
- value
- 150385433
- script pubkey
- OP_0 OP_PUSHBYTES_20 378cbdec12dda35743b9fe927f0393267aa5ff5c
- address
- bc1qx7xtmmqjmk34wsael6f87qunyea2tl6ulzdvjk